*** UPDATE 7/1/20: Weekly recycling will resume beginning Monday, July 6th.
The Streets Department announced that its biweekly recycling pickup will resume through June 26th.
Trash will continue (or close) to its normal weekly pickup schedule during trash-only weeks.
| Week of | Collection Type |
| May 18 – May 22 | Trash collections only |
| May 25 | No collections – Memorial Day Holiday |
| May 26 – May 30 | Trash & recycling collections; one-day behind due to holiday |
| June 1 – June 5 | Trash collections only |
| June 8 – June 12 | Trash & recycling collections |
| June 15 – June 19 | Trash collections only |
| June 22 – June 26 | Trash & recycling collections |
Residents can also pick up lids for city-issued bins at Sanitation Convenience Centers, open on a modified schedule from Tuesday through Saturday, between 8 a.m. and 8 p.m.
